American teenager Melanie Oudin beat another Russian player, her fourth in succession, to make the quarter finals of the U.S. Open on Monday. The 17-year-old beat 13th seed Nadia Petrova 1-6 7-6 6-3. She had earlier disposed of Anastasia Pavlyuchenkova, 4th seed Elena Dementieva and 2006 champion Maria Sharapova. Despite losing the first set, Oudin came back to seal victory, finishing with a forehand winner on her third match point. She could now face another Russian, Svetlana Kuznetsova, or Dane Caroline Wozniacki for a place in the semi finals.
